Gladstone Barclay was born on November 21, 1943, to the late Rupert Nathaniel Ferdinand and Ismay Evadnie Barclay Ferdinand in Georgetown Guyana. Known affectionately as Lennox, he was the ninth child of eleven born out of this union. As a child, Lennox attended Freeburg Anglican School. His childhood in Guyana instilled a lifelong passion for his hometown, and he loved to reminisce about it with close friends and family.
In 1967 Lennox migrated from Guyana to Brooklyn, New York to seek employment. After some time, he was employed by the NY utility company Con Edison, as a Customer Service Representative. He retired from the company after 33 years.
Lennox and Celeste first met in 1988 at a birthday party of a mutual friend. In 2001 they met again and instantly bonded over their mutual appreciation for enjoying life and new experiences. They were married on October 4, 2003. Lennox and Celeste recently celebrated 20 years as husband and wife. They renewed their wedding vows in the Bahamas with a beautiful beach ceremony attended by close family and friends. Facebook famous “Mista” and Celeste shared their many cruises, parties, COPMEA events, and bingo games at various casinos with many on Facebook who eagerly awaited their next adventures.
Lennox slipped away peacefully on April 25, 2024. He was preceded in death by siblings: Claude (Rosa), Compton, Stephen (Noreda), and Stephanie.
Lennox leaves behind to cherish his memory his beloved wife, Celeste, four sisters: Enid, Pearlie (known as Shirley), Monica, & Ingrid, two brothers: Adolph (Anita), & Milroy (Paulene), three daughters: Claire, Jasmine (Eric), & Jessica, one son: Curtis, one stepdaughter Terica (Timothy), two stepsons: Tremain & Malcolm, eight grandchildren, one great-grandson, two very special childhood friends: Compton Toussaint & Andrew Chan (known as Boogie), along with a host of nieces, nephews, gym buddies and friends.
